Este cliente necesitaba instalar un sistema fotovoltaico en una isla alejada de la red para proporcionar energ\u00eda a un proyecto hotelero y tur\u00edstico que gestionan. El sistema fotovoltaico es una forma de generar electricidad sin inversi\u00f3n posterior, es respetuoso con el medio ambiente y silencioso. Es muy adecuado para el escenario de aplicaci\u00f3n del usuario. No habr\u00e1 ruido que moleste a los hu\u00e9spedes y se garantizar\u00e1 que el paisaje natural no se contamine.    <\/p>\n<\/div><div class=\"fusion-text fusion-text-3\" style=\"--awb-margin-top:0px;\"><\/p>\n<\/div><div class=\"fusion-image-element \" style=\"--awb-caption-title-font-family:var(--h2_typography-font-family);--awb-caption-title-font-weight:var(--h2_typography-font-weight);--awb-caption-title-font-style:var(--h2_typography-font-style);--awb-caption-title-size:var(--h2_typography-font-size);--awb-caption-title-transform:var(--h2_typography-text-transform);--awb-caption-title-line-height:var(--h2_typography-line-height);--awb-caption-title-letter-spacing:var(--h2_typography-letter-spacing);\"><span class=\" fusion-imageframe imageframe-none imageframe-1 hover-type-none\" style=\"border-radius:8px;\"><img decoding=\"async\" width=\"1500\" height=\"1433\" title=\"100kW off grid solar system\" src=\"https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system.jpg\" data-orig-src=\"https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system.jpg\" alt class=\"lazyload img-responsive wp-image-12881\" srcset=\"data:image\/svg+xml,%3Csvg%20xmlns%3D%27http%3A%2F%2Fwww.w3.org%2F2000%2Fsvg%27%20width%3D%271500%27%20height%3D%271433%27%20viewBox%3D%270%200%201500%201433%27%3E%3Crect%20width%3D%271500%27%20height%3D%271433%27%20fill-opacity%3D%220%22%2F%3E%3C%2Fsvg%3E\" data-srcset=\"https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system-200x191.jpg 200w, https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system-400x382.jpg 400w, https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system-600x573.jpg 600w, https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system-800x764.jpg 800w, https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system-1200x1146.jpg 1200w, https:\/\/maxbo-solar.com\/wp-content\/uploads\/2023\/09\/100kW-off-grid-solar-system.jpg 1500w\" data-sizes=\"auto\" data-orig-sizes=\"(max-width: 640px) 100vw, 1500px\" \/><\/span><\/div><div class=\"fusion-text fusion-text-4\" style=\"--awb-margin-top:60px;\"><p style=\"text-align: center;\"><b style=\"font-size: 30px;\" data-fusion-font=\"true\">  Sistema aislado de 100 kW<\/b><\/p>\n<\/div><div class=\"fusion-text fusion-text-5\"><p style=\"text-align: center;\"><b data-fusion-font=\"true\" style=\"font-size: 20px;\">Potencia FV 99 kW<br \/><\/b><\/p>\n<p><b data-fusion-font=\"true\" style=\"color: var(--awb-text-color);
